+// Create or find existing histogram and add the samples from pickle. |
+// Silently returns when seeing any data problem in the pickle. |
+void DeserializeHistogramAndAddSamples(PickleIterator* iter) { |
+ HistogramBase* histogram = DeserializeHistogramInfo(iter); |
+ if (!histogram) |
+ return; |
+ |
+ if (histogram->flags() & HistogramBase::kIPCSerializationSourceFlag) { |
+ DVLOG(1) << "Single process mode, histogram observed and not copied: " |
+ << histogram->histogram_name(); |
+ return; |
+ } |
+ histogram->AddSamplesFromPickle(iter); |
+} |

+void HistogramDeltaSerialization::PrepareAndSerializeDeltas( |
+ std::vector<std::string>* serialized_deltas) { |
+ serialized_deltas_ = serialized_deltas; |
+ // Note: Before serializing, we set the kIPCSerializationSourceFlag for all |
+ // the histograms, so that the receiving process can distinguish them from the |
+ // local histograms. |
+ histogram_snapshot_manager_.PrepareDeltas( |
+ Histogram::kIPCSerializationSourceFlag, false); |
+ serialized_deltas_ = NULL; |
+} |
+ |
+// static |
+void HistogramDeltaSerialization::DeserializeAndAddSamples( |
+ const std::vector<std::string>& serialized_deltas) { |
+ for (std::vector<std::string>::const_iterator it = serialized_deltas.begin(); |
+ it != serialized_deltas.end(); ++it) { |
+ Pickle pickle(it->data(), checked_numeric_cast<int>(it->size())); |
+ PickleIterator iter(pickle); |
+ DeserializeHistogramAndAddSamples(&iter); |
+ } |
+} |
+ |
+void HistogramDeltaSerialization::RecordDelta( |
+ const HistogramBase& histogram, |
+ const HistogramSamples& snapshot) { |
+ DCHECK_NE(0, snapshot.TotalCount()); |
+ |
+ Pickle pickle; |
+ histogram.SerializeInfo(&pickle); |
+ snapshot.Serialize(&pickle); |
+ serialized_deltas_->push_back( |
+ std::string(static_cast<const char*>(pickle.data()), pickle.size())); |
+} |
